What gets checked
✓
Entity verification
People, places, organizations, dates. Checked against Wikipedia, Wikidata, and knowledge bases.
✓
Hallucination detection
Statistical patterns that predict fabricated content. Confidence-hedging analysis. Vagueness scoring.
✓
Citation checking
If the AI cites a study or source, we check if it exists. Fake citations get flagged.
✓
Confidence scoring
7-axis confidence breakdown: factual, completeness, recency, balance, domain expertise, source quality, coherence.
✓
Contradiction detection
Finds claims within the response that contradict each other.
✓
Gap analysis
Identifies what the AI didn't say. Missing context, omitted perspectives, unstated assumptions.
✓
Stress questions
Auto-generates follow-up questions that would expose weaknesses in the response.
